About H. Jenkner

H. Jenkner is a scholar working on Astronomy and Astrophysics, Computational Mechanics, Instrumentation, Atomic and Molecular Physics, and Optics and Aerospace Engineering, having authored 27 papers that have together received 514 indexed citations. Recurring topics across this work include Astronomical Observations and Instrumentation (16 papers), Stellar, planetary, and galactic studies (13 papers), Historical Astronomy and Related Studies (6 papers), Astronomy and Astrophysical Research (5 papers), Adaptive optics and wavefront sensing (4 papers), History and Developments in Astronomy (4 papers), Inertial Sensor and Navigation (3 papers) and Gamma-ray bursts and supernovae (2 papers). The work is most often cited by research in Instrumentation (162 citations), Astronomy and Astrophysics (459 citations), Computational Mechanics (131 citations), Nuclear and High Energy Physics (36 citations) and Atomic and Molecular Physics, and Optics (52 citations). H. Jenkner has collaborated with scholars based in United States, France and Italy. Frequent co-authors include B. M. Lasker, C. R. Sturch, B. McLean, J. L. Russell, Michael M. Shara, W. W. Weiß, W. Z. Wiśniewski, Alan M. Goldberg, Bruce Gillespie and Gregory W. Henry. Their work appears in journals such as The Astronomical Journal, Publications of the Astronomical Society of the Pacific, The Astrophysical Journal Supplement Series, The Astrophysical Journal and Astronomy and Astrophysics Supplement Series.
